Job description

As a key contributor within our team, the System Architect plays a central role in defining the technical direction and roadmap for the Business Unit. In this position, you will focus on requirement analysis and solution definition, working closely with industry forums, Product Managers, and customers to understand their technical needs and expectations. Your expertise will be essential in analyzing, designing, and shaping solutions that align with customer requirements while ensuring effective resource planning and accurate effort estimation. Responsibilities:
  • Conduct requirement analysis and define solutions in close collaboration with Product Managers and customers to understand technical needs.
  • Provide strong technical leadership by staying current with advances in embedded systems, WiFi, network chipsets, and AI/ML.
  • Mentor fellow architects to ensure architectural consistency, technical rigor, and highquality solution delivery.
  • Guide development and testing teams—especially in forwarding layers and chipset programming—to drive innovative, robust outcomes.
  • Engage directly with customers to present product capabilities and propose valuedriven, innovative solutions.
  • Collaborate with customer engineering teams to define, refine, and align architectural solutions efficiently.
  • Champion agile development practices focused on fast, highquality execution and continuous improvement.
  • Uphold strong quality standards across design and delivery while fostering a collaborative, innovationoriented team culture.

Qualifications:

You have:


  • Minimum 15 years of relevant industry experience.
  • Strong expertise in embedded systems, including Linux kernel, OpenWRT, RDKB, prpl, and device drivers.
  • Deep proficiency in networking protocols and handson experience with forwarding layers and network chipset programming.
  • Solid familiarity with architecture design tools and scalable design methodologies.
  • Exposure to AI/ML technologies for enhancing networking capabilities is a strong advantage.
  • Ability to anticipate future technology trends and propose innovative, forwardlooking solutions.
  • Proven experience mentoring junior architects and fostering a collaborative, highperformance environment.
  • Strong track record of delivering highquality, agile solutions with excellent communication and stakeholder engagement skills.
